Note: From 27th May 2021 onwards, the USB 3.0 to 2.5" SATA SSD Expansion Base has been updated to the new version, V2.0.
Note: The X825 2.5" SSD Expansion base is NOT Compatible with Raspberry Pi 5 due to some test point requirements.
Some new features of USB 3.0 to 2.5" SSD Expansion board for Raspberry Pi 4 Model B V2.0:
The X825 expansion board provides a complete storage solution for the Raspberry Pi 4 Model B, it supports up to 4TB 2.5-inch SATA hard disk drives (HDD) / Solid-State Drive (SSD). Only 2.5 inch SATA interface HDD/SDD hard disk is suitable for the X825 Base.
Note: This is meant for the Raspberry Pi 4 Model B mainboard only as of the placement of the USB 3.0 port.
